When a person has conquered drug or alcohol addiction, it's not as simple as picking up where you left off. Restoring a positive and happy life takes time and a lot of effort. A Halfway House, a.k.a. a Sober Living Facility, is a setting where recovering individuals can live in a clean and sober and healthy setting until they are able to live confidently on their own. Living in a Halfway House may be a requirement of a person's probation for example, or the individual might decide to live in a Halfway House of their own will after drug or alcohol treatment. Either way, residents of a Halfway House are clean and striving to do what they need to do to get their lives back on track. This could mean, for example, finishing school, getting employment, etc.

Halfway Houses in Fryeburg are run by people who in many cases were once residents of the house. The length of time an individual is permitted to stay at the Halfway House can vary, but it's commonly anywhere from a month to a couple of years. Tenants are required to submit to drug and alcohol testing prior to being accepted into the house, and this testing will happen randomly to ensure there is not any drug or alcohol use in the house or addiction issues that would be more adequately handled in an alcohol or drug treatment program.
